I found the information on this site valuable. Using recommendations of others and from book reviews from this site and Amazon etc I decided to do the following:
- Take GMAT prep
- Go through general strategy (Kaplan Premier) and all questions from that book.
- Take another CAT exam
- Go through all
OG questions
- Address with specific books (eg. Quant, verbal, or SC, PS, DS etc).
The general book I used was Kaplan Premier online and it’s not really too hard to get through, although it very much depends on your time. You can go through each section in 2 nights if you wanted to, which is what I did. At that rate you’ll finish the entire book, questions, properly review your wrong answers, and create your
error log in about 2 weeks. After all this I realised SC was my weak point so I’m going through
MGMAT SC as well as
OG at the same time. I personally wouldn’t recommend going to specific books before going through general strategy, as you don’t know where to focus your efforts.
The rate you go through books depends on your own pace and date of your exam. I’m intending to take my GMAT in 2.5 months so I wrote out a schedule and am sticking to it. This helps me to keep focus. There is a sample schedule on this forum as well. Good luck.
